Latest Patents
Among his latest patents is the "Fluid Operated Device with Improved Seal Valve." This invention features a seal valve arrangement designed for hydraulic devices, which includes an inner bore and an element that defines a fluid passage. The elastomer seal member is strategically placed to maintain sealing under specific fluid pressure conditions while allowing for disengagement under different pressures. This design enhances the reliability of fluid passage sealing in hydraulic applications.
Another significant patent is the "Hydraulically Powered Gripping Tool." This tool comprises a body with a pair of jaws that can move between open and closed positions to engage a workpiece. The ram assembly within the body is responsible for the initial engagement of the jaws, while a pump assembly exerts fluid pressure to increase the force applied to the workpiece. This innovative design allows for greater control and efficiency in gripping operations.
